    I'm here again after a while. But this time with a task that is time consuming and takes a lot of effort. We are working on flipped classroom in Material design in ELT course. As an example of this topic we prepared a video with my pair, Beyza. Our task was to prepare a video about a topic we chose from the 5th grade English coursebook. And we choose “Countries and Nationalities”.

    This task was perhaps the most difficult task I had to do so far. We prepared the sheets that we'd used in the background from Canva. Since we've been using it for a long time, neither of us have had any difficulties using Canva. But I can't say the same for Animaker, which we used to adjust animations and add sound. Based on my own experience, I think the site should make some improvements. Another challenge we encountered is that my pair and I are in different places, so we recorded our voices on different tools. This caused our sound qualities to differ. We used the Audacity application to eliminate this problem as much as possible. 

I think the flipped classroom method can be efficient for students. It may sound like a new air to students outside of the classical methods. However, the process of preparing the videos used may not attract every teacher. I hope that more and more teachers will start to volunteer to go beyond the classical methods.
